2Essential Criteria for Selecting Engineering Software
When it comes to choosing the best engineering software for AI applications, several criteria should be meticulously considered:
1. Functionality and Features: Identify specific functionalities you require, such as data analysis capabilities, simulation environments, and integration with existing systems.
2. User Experience: Intuitive user interfaces and supportive customer service are crucial. Look for software that allows effortless navigation and provides adequate training resources.
3. Scalability: As projects grow, so should the software's capability. Choose solutions that can easily adapt to increasing data loads and complex project demands.
4. Cost-effectiveness: Evaluate total cost of ownership, including licensing fees, implementation, and maintenance costs. Weigh this against the potential return on investment.
5. Community and Support: Strong community support can facilitate troubleshooting and innovation sharing. Look for platforms that have active user forums and responsive customer service.
6. Security and Compliance: Ensure the software complies with industry standards and has robust security features to protect sensitive data.
Following these criteria will streamline your decision-making process and help you choose software that not only meets your current needs but also anticipates future challenges.

5Usage Tips and Maintenance
To ensure the longevity and efficiency of your chosen engineering software, it's crucial to follow these usage tips:
1. Regular Updates: Always update your software to the latest version. This ensures you have access to the latest features and security enhancements.
2. Documentation Review: Familiarise yourself with the user manuals and online resources provided by the software vendor. This will help you utilise the software more effectively.
3. Backup Data: Regularly back up project data to prevent loss in case of system failure.
4. Secure Access: Implement security measures, such as strong passwords and user access controls, to protect sensitive project data.
5. Join User Communities: Engage with online forums and communities to learn from other usersβ experiences, tips, and troubleshooting advice.
By adhering to these maintenance and best use practices, you can maximise the potential of your engineering software and minimise disruptions in your workflow.
